Death of alt.digitiser
Last week I was telling you that everything was ok with a.d, and the rm group caused no ill effect to a.d's propogation.This, turned out to be not the immidiate problem. a.d has lost the plot completly, in the last week, there has been back-fire after back-fire, leaving only 5 active posting regs in the ng. (Namely Neil Kearns, x-e, me, Arran and the odd other person). Mike Jenkins has left, Goring is no longer posting, Garrett is not getting invouved and Biffo and SC have buggered off, leaving very few intresting threads.
Ineffect, alt.digitiser has imploded on itself, as has the digitiser internet community. Biffo hates us, Stu Campbell dispises us in his own sort of high-moral ground type of way, all that's left is page670, Digi! and the rather popular #digi-98 channel, though I would be very surprised if meets do remain popular there.
Ironically the Unoffical Digi site Digi! has just been updated, and is very much back up. But hits for page670 have simply fallen though the floor. Mantaining page670 as an active e-zine would be simply pointless in the future, inless the digi net community comes back from the dead.
What a f*cking shame.
An RFD for a new ng
Rather naivly maybe, I have sent an RFD to control at uk usenet for a new digi ng, going under the name of uk.media.magazines.digitiser. It probably won't go though, hell, it probably won't even be published. Like my previous attempt.And by the way, if it does get published, an announcement on digi until it's created will not be welcomed.
Incidently, an attempt to create alt.uk.games.video.digitiser by Garrett is also about to be made, and has more chance of creation. We'll see what happens.
